The Y Leisure City Epping is part of Y Whittlesea, a not-for-profit that happens to be the oldest youth organisation in the world and oldest social enterprise where all profits go back into our communities. Situated in the heart of Epping, The Y Leisure City is an awesome recreational facility delivering programs and services in areas such as Aquatics, Health & Fitness and Sports & Recreation for all ages.

As Shift Supervisor you will play a key leadership role for other staff on shift and have the delegated authority of the day-to-day management of the facility. Using your leadership experience and drive to deliver fantastic service, you will be responsible for ensuring the effective and professional operation of Y Leisure City across many areas, including customer service, day-to-day operations, safety, staff rostering and more.
Some of the key duties of this role include:
Responsibility for the daily shift management and supervision of staff, including rostering and break allocation.

The Y (YMCA) Whittlesea exists to serve and strengthen the community. We strive to make a positive difference by providing every person with opportunities to be healthy, happy and connected. We have over 450 staff and 20 volunteers across the community.
We are a Youth and Community based organisation, offering services across the City if Whittlesea including aquatics, sports and recreation, disability and inclusion, early childhood education, and a Y Community School in Epping.
